All ICBC Outlets in Ya'an Re-open Today
 

At 9:30am on April 21, seventeen outlets under ICBC Sichuan Ya'an Branch were re-open, all financial services are available without much change after the earthquake.

When the earthquake broke out on April 20, ICBC Hanyuan Sub-branch and Shimian County Sub-branch which were not badly hit remained open. Other outlets were re-open after checking that they were safe. On April 20, 14 out of the 17 outlets under ICBC Sichuan Ya'an Branch were open to business again, only Banking Office of Lushan County Sub-branch (which is in the epicenter), Mingshan County Sub-branch and Tianquan County Sub-branch were closed due to power interruption and communication failure. The three outlets re-open at 9:30 am on April 21 after electricity and communication lines were restored.

In the epicenter of the earthquake Lushan County, cash service at the Banking Office of Lushan County Sub-branch was disrupted after the quake on April 20. To ensure access to financial services for customers, ICBC started UPS power and immediately checked the communication lines, cash and devices in the self-banking kiosk at Dongfeng Road. By 24:00 on April 20, 138 transactions totaling RMB 133,500 have been processed by three ATMs at Dongfeng Road, ICBC Lushan County Sub-branch after the earthquake. At the same time, ICBC Ya'an Branch provided round-the-clock financial services to victims of earthquake through self-service banking and self-service devices. On April 20, customers in quake-stricken area have drawn emergency cash at ICBC Ya’an Branch's self-service devices – 7,778 cash deposits/withdrawals to a sum of RMB 11,369,700, 175 transfers of RMB 980,000 and 5,974 other transactions including enquiries.

ICBC outlets in the affected area are providing necessary financial services for the relief work after opening to business again. "Green Channel" is opened to army and relief units for disbursement of funds and cash withdrawal.
